Packaged Terminal Air Conditioners (PTAC) are widely utilized in the hospitality industry, apartment buildings, and commercial spaces for their efficiency and convenience. At the heart of these systems lies the PTAC wiring harness, an intricate assembly that connects various electrical components, ensuring the seamless operation of the unit. This educational piece aims to shed light on PTAC harnesses, focusing particularly on the connector types that play a crucial role in the assembly’s functionality and reliability.
The Backbone of PTAC Units: The Wiring Harness
A PTAC wiring harness is essentially a structured group of wires, terminals, and connectors bound together by straps, sleeves, or cable ties. It is designed to transmit signals or electrical power within the PTAC unit, connecting its control systems, sensors, and actuators. The harness simplifies the manufacturing process, facilitates easier installation, and makes maintenance and troubleshooting more straightforward.
Connector Types: Ensuring Secure and Efficient Connections
Connectors are a vital component of any wiring harness, providing the means to easily attach and detach various parts of the PTAC system. In the context of PTAC harnesses, several connector types are commonly used, each designed for specific applications and requirements. Here are some of the most prevalent connector types found in PTAC wiring harnesses:
- Molex Connectors: Known for their durability and reliability, Molex connectors are frequently used in PTAC units. They come in a variety of sizes and configurations, offering flexibility for different electrical requirements. Their design ensures a secure connection, minimizing the risk of loose contacts or disconnections due to vibrations or movement.
- Deutsch Connectors: Designed for harsh environments, Deutsch connectors are ideal for outdoor PTAC units exposed to elements such as water, dust, and extreme temperatures. They feature a rugged construction and a tight seal, protecting the electrical connections from moisture and contaminants.
- AMP/TYCO/TE Connectors: AMP/TYCO/TE connectors are recognized for their versatility and are used in a broad range of applications, including PTAC systems. They provide reliable electrical performance and are available in various styles and sizes, accommodating different wire gauges and connection types.
- JST Connectors: JST connectors are often used in PTAC units for their compact size and high reliability. They are suitable for connecting small gauge wires in tight spaces, making them perfect for internal connections within the PTAC unit.
- RJ45 Connectors: With the increasing integration of smart technology in PTAC systems, RJ45 connectors are becoming more common. They are used for networking and communication purposes, allowing the PTAC unit to connect to the internet or a local network for remote monitoring and control.
The Importance of Choosing the Right Connector
Selecting the appropriate connector type for a PTAC wiring harness is crucial for ensuring the safety, efficiency, and longevity of the unit. The choice depends on various factors, including the environmental conditions, electrical requirements, and physical constraints of the installation. Using the wrong type of connector can lead to failures, inefficiencies, and safety hazards.
